Providing post-service instructions is a crucial aspect of client care in cosmetology. This step ensures that clients understand how to maintain their hairstyle or treatment, which can enhance the longevity and effectiveness of the service they received. Clear instructions help clients know how to care for their hair at home, including recommended products, styling techniques, and precautions to avoid damage.

This guidance not only contributes to client satisfaction but also reinforces the professional relationship between the cosmetologist and the client. It shows that the cosmetologist values the client's well-being and wants them to achieve the best results possible from their service. By taking the time to explain aftercare, the cosmetologist empowers the client and builds trust, which can lead to repeat business and referrals.
